There is nothing more frustrating and irritating than to find yourself in the bush,
a hundred kilometres from no-where, only to find that there is something important
you did not pack, like a vaccination certificate or a spare
mantel for your one and only gas light.

FOOD: As the trip is for a long period it is impossible to carry all we need for that time. At some stage we will have to rely on what we can get locally. Snacks for travelling: rusks, ginger biscuits, sweets, biltong, etc Alcohol - your choice: beware as there are customs restrictions on quantity. MEAT: [There could be 'Foot & Mouth’ restrictions with regard movement of meat.] Quantity depends on freezing facilities Mince 125 grams per adult/meal Stew   150 " Wors   175 " Steak   200 " Bacon / eggs / fish - as is available. |

Vehicle reflectors: Get red for the back and white for the front reflective stickers (about 5 cm x 5 cm)   before entering Zambia.   Normal reflectors are considered inadequate. So what if the vehicle looks like a mobile ‘Christmas Tree’,   it could save plenty in spot fines. |
